Yankees' Luis Severino lasts just 2 1/3 innings against Houston

New York Yankees starting pitcher Luis Severino struggled with his control in Sunday's 11-6 win over the Houston Astros, walking three batters and allowing three runs on six hits before being pulled after 2 1/3 innings.

What It Means:

Severino managed only 46 strikes on the 77 pitches he threw on Sunday in a rare display of a lack of command from the young right-hander. He ended up with a no-decision as the Yankees offense bailed him out with a six-run seventh inning. Severino will try to get back on track versus the Tampa Bay Rays later this week.

Severino owns a 3.86 ERA and a 2.81 xFIP while striking out 47 batters in 42 innings pitched through seven starts.
